If electronic devices are not properly disposed of, the toxic materials contained in them can get into our food and water supplies. Arsenic is common in electronic devices, particularly in television screens and monitors. The International Agency for Research on Cancer (IARC) claims that here is enough evidence to conclude that “arsenic and arsenic compounds” can cause cancer in humans. The World Health Organization (WHO) has set a provisional guideline value of 10 µg/litre for arsenic in drinking-water.
